There are few miners using Nicehash. I know this for sure, some of miners even confirm that, however not those mining at very high speed. There are two ways of mining using Nicehash - hire relatively small hashrate for longer period and have steady income or  - as in our case - hire Nicehash for an hour with 0.5 ~1.0 Mh (which is a lot comparing to network average 0.05 ~0.1 Mhash) when difficulty is low and mine a bunch of easy blocks then leave when difficulty rises. I call this Multipool effect. Other non CN currencies did have similar troubles from multipools.
You are right, if there will be average network hashrate about 1 Mhash such invasion won't work. But judging from hashrates of  CN currencies it is not that easy to achieve such level. Only Monero has really big hashrate and those currencies that have merged mining with Monero. Bytecoin and XDN (after they introduced merged mining) are secured against such Nicehash mining. To prevent this type of mining you need to whether get big average network hashrate or change algo in the way that difficulty will adapt more quickly.
